People also ask, what kind of fabric is jacquard?
Simply put, jacquard is a specially woven fabric created using a Jacquard loom and various materials such as cotton, polyester, silk and acrylic can be woven to create them. Some of these fabrics even feature a raised pattern, such as a Matelassé or a brocade.
Beside above, how do you identify jacquard fabric? Jacquard is a fabric with an intricately variegated or raised pattern, distinct from other patterned materials because the pattern is woven into it rather than printed onto it. The motif or image on a jacquard often appears in a different color or texture than the rest of the material, but it can be the same color.
Keeping this in consideration, is jacquard fabric good for summer?
Lightweight jacquard fabric is used to design spring and summer apparel, whereas heavy Jacquard fabric is used to design clothes for colder seasons. A special mechanical loom like Jacquard loom is required to created intricate patterns in this fabric including brocade, damask, and tapestry.
